Acidosis?

by geni, Nov 13, 2001 12:00AM
What are the symptoms of acidosis?  Do they come and go?  I feel drunk a lot.

by National Jewish, Nov 19, 2001 12:00AM
The symptoms of mild acidosis associated with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) may be so subtle that people do not realize for years that they have this problem.  When the acidosis becomes more severe, it can affect thinking and coordination.
